Current Balancing Three-Phase Interleaved Resonant Converter with 1.5x Step-Up Conversion Ratio for High-Voltage EV Batteries Yuto Fujii, Masatoshi Uno (Ibaraki Univ.) EE2022-32 |

Voltages of batteries of electric vehicles (EVs) are increasing to 600–800 V. Resonant converters with fixed 1.5x step-up ratio have been proposed as on-board converters to utilize existing 500 V chargers. Meanwhile, multi-phase interleaved converters are known to enhance input/output current capacities for large current during quick charging. However, additional current sensors and feedback control loops are necessary to actively balance multiple phase currents, resulting in increased system cost. This paper proposes a passive current balancing three-phase interleaved resonant converter with 1.5x step-up ratio. Phase currents in the proposed converter are passively balanced thanks to the charge conservation of capacitors. Furthermore, zero-voltage switching (ZVS) achieves high efficiency. The experimental verification using a prototype demonstrated the passive current balancing capability. |
